California’s Alameda County Awarded $14 Million To Address Mental Health & Homelessness
California’s Behavioral Health Bridge Housing (BHBH) program granted;Alameda County Health (AC Health) more than $14 million. The funds are for temporary housing services to alleviate homelessness among people struggling with behavioral health conditions.;
The county’s Behavioral Health Department (ACBHD) and Housing and Homelessness Services Program (AC Health H&H) aim to use the funding to expand temporary housing capabilities that quickly place individuals with severe mental health needs into supportive housing.;
